We've been talking about tracking down a small very-low-emission diesel engine.  I found the following blurb at the site posted below.  This may be the smoking gun we're looking for!  If this 40HP CDI was sold in Canada in Smart cars, maybe we can find a wrecked Smart in a junkyard in Canada and get the engine!  I'm excited about this possibility.

February 2004: smart fortwo coupe and cabrio cdi diesels to be sold in Canada beginning in 2004
3.8 liter per 100 km on the highway (62 MPG), 4.6 l/100km in the city (51 MPG) and 4.2 l/100km combined (56 MPG). It's the world's smallest cdi diesel engine with 3 cylinders and 40 hp.


http://www.whnet.com/4x4/diesel_2.html

Another nice thing about a CDI Engine (normally aspirated) is that it is compatible with Brown's gas (HHO) supplemented combustion...

I spent a few minutes this afternoon trying to track down a used 800cc CDI from a smart Fortwo.  So far I found two of them and they quoted me $4,500 and $5,000 (plus shipping).  Perhaps, with negotiation, we could get this figure down but it's not an awful number, I guess.  The AC Propulsion document mentions a 15-25 KW requirement.  I'll be looking next for a ~20 KW alternator.  The document mentions surplus aircraft alternators.  I will spend some time looking for that next.
